Porsche Recalls 2017 Macan Models Due to Front Suspension Defect
Porsche is recalling 2017 Macan models because front anti-rollbar links may move out of position, causing oversteer and increasing crash risk.

Plain-English summary
Porsche Cars North America, Inc. is recalling certain model year 2017 Macan, Macan S, Macan GTS, and Macan Turbo vehicles. The recall addresses a defect in the front suspension where the anti-rollbar connecting links may move out of position. This issue can allow the vehicle to oversteer in certain driving conditions.
The potential consequence of this defect is a loss of vehicle control, which increases the risk of a crash. The source text does not report any specific injuries, fatalities, or property damage associated with this defect.
Porsche will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and, as necessary, replace the front anti-rollbar links free of charge. The recall began in January 2017. Owners may contact Porsche customer service at 1-800-767-7243 or the NHTSA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236.
